• Warning: I am commenting this film from a Serbian point of view. I don't know how many people outside the ex Yugoslavia states (Slovenia, Croatia, Bosnia and Herzegovina, Montenegro, Serbia and North Macedonia) know the course of events that followed the breakup of Yugoslavia, but this movie can help a lot. The war in Bosnia was a huge mess and tragedy, but unlike a lot of anti-war films that have been produced in Serbia, this one puts a perspective through the eyes of actors which is really original. It shows all the nonsense of the war, the degradation of arts and the dark side of the human soul in times of war. What makes the movie so powerful are the little details, like when the Serbian soldiers went to watch the theater play just because it was inside and it was cold, the representation of para-military forces and the ''intellectuals'' who contributed to the spread of hate and intolerance, the death of thousands of young men because of absolutely nothing!
